Web29 jun. 2024 · The Human Leopard, Alligator, and Baboon societies, have traditionally practiced blood human sacrifices. Members have carried out killings while in a state of “possession”, cutting human flesh into pieces and eating it. They believe that human flesh revitalizes them spiritually and physically.

Human sacrifice is still practiced in West Africa. The ... WebObed explained that Ugandans believe there’s witchcraft power in the shedding of blood. Usually, that blood is shed from animals sacrificed at local shrines. WebThe scale of human sacrifice took a downhill and diminished from the 1850s onwards. It was after the French conquered Dahomey in the 1890s that the large scale of sacrifices reduced until then it ... WebHuman Sacrifice in Pre-Colonial West Africa: Author: Law, Robin R. Year: 1985: Periodical: African Affairs: The Journal of the Royal African Society: Volume: 84: Issue: 334: ... Sections: conceptual problems - the incidence of human sacrifice - Benin - Dahomey - Asante - Old Calabar - the riverine Igbo - towards an explanation of the …
